I know that using P-Touch labels will affect the feel of tops of the keycaps. I actually did this years ago when I started to learn Dvorak -- I labelled the Dvorak key in the corner, so I still had Qwerty to look at, as needed.
These days, I prefer to put the label on the front of the keycap, so I can still see the label, without feeling the label. Also, over the years, as you type with the labels on the top, they will eventually shift a bit, revealing a bit of the adhesive. Having the label on the front of the key will keep this from happening.
But I'm also weird in that I have my keycaps arranged in Qwerty but I touchtype Dvorak. Having the Qwerty legends is helpful for the few times I actually need to type Qwerty.
